- How much do PR agencies in New York typically charge?
- Retainers in New York usually range from a few thousand USD per month for a boutique firm to five-figure retainers for full-service agencies. Request quotes directly from any listed agency on Online PR to get transparent pricing for your specific project.
- How do I hire a PR agency in New York?
- Shortlist 3-5 agencies from the list above based on rating, services offered, and industry fit, then send each a briefing with your goals, budget, and timeline. Online PR lets you message agencies and request quotes so you can compare responses side-by-side before committing.
